BER Analysis
Analyses the BER to each SNR value.
- BER_SNR_analysis.SNR_BER_analysis()
Analyze the BER for each SNR value.
import matplotlib.pyplot as plt
import numpy as np
import sys
import os
path = os.path.abspath(os.path.join(os.path.dirname(__file__), '..'))
sys.path.append(path)
import example as qam
def SNR_BER_analysis():
"""Analyze the BER for each SNR value."""
plt.close('all')
n_tests_per_snr = 50
max_snr = 20
SNR_values = np.arange(1, max_snr + 1)
BER_mean_acc = []
for SNR in SNR_values:
print("SNR:", SNR)
BER = np.zeros(n_tests_per_snr)
for j in range(len(BER)):
BER[j] = qam.QAMsys(SNR, 0)
BER_mean = np.mean(BER)
BER_mean_acc.append(BER_mean)
plt.figure(1)
plt.scatter(SNR_values, BER_mean_acc)
plt.xscale('linear')
plt.yscale('log')
plt.xlabel('SNR (dB)')
plt.ylabel('BER')
plt.grid()
plt.show()
